Business Development Manager Are you a natural networker with a nose for commercial opportunities? Do you have a passion or a healthy dose of interest and feeling for innovative packaging solutions? ...
Business Development Manager Are you a natural networker with a nose for commercial opportunities? Do you have a passion or a healthy dose of interest and feeling for innovative packaging solutions? ...